Enjoy gay-friendly hotels in Phoenix


What kinds of gay-friendly hotels are there in Phoenix?


When you're looking for gay-friendly hotels in Phoenix, you'll find a wide variety of options to choose from. These welcoming hotels come in all shapes and sizes and offer a diverse array of amenities and special features you can enjoy. Whether you're looking for something romantic, like hotels with spa facilities, or are more interested in rooms better fit for a solo traveller or a group of friends, you'll find it here. What these hotels all have in common, though, is strict anti-discrimination policies and insight into some of the most popular LGBTQ-friendly activities available in town.

How can I find deals on Phoenix gay-friendly hotels?


You'll find plenty of deals on gay-friendly hotels in Phoenix. If you want to increase your chances of finding a deal, try booking your stay in the off-season when prices are usually cheaper. Additionally, think about what amenities you may be willing to go without to drive the price down even further. Of course, booking a short distance away from prominent attractions can be an easy way to save while still being close to public transport routes that can get you to the action easily. Just keep in mind that these are general trends rather than solid rules, as prices fluctuate all the time and can be difficult to predict.
